Future Vision Ministries holds marriage seminar

Future Vision Ministries (FVM) last week conducted a marriage seminar in Group Village Head Taulo in Zomba City.

During the event, Reverend Vincent Kalua and Pastor Justin Falinya made presentations to the gathering.

“I have been in Zomba for some years now but this is the first time to grace such a gathering. Please learn from what we have discussed,” said Kalua.

FVM country representative Newton Sindo said he was happy to organise the marriage seminar.

He said the country needs strong families to be the foundation for communities, churches and the nation.

“There are a lot of divorces and as a ministry we felt we had to do something about the problem,” said Sindo.
